A group of Iraqi policemen prepare to practice some of the boating maneuvers they learned from Riverine Squadron 3, Riverine Detachment 2, 3rd Battalion, 7th Marine Regiment, Regimental Combat Team 5, at Lake Qadisiyyah, Iraq, Oct. 4. The police came from several different police departments in western al-Anbar province to be trained in boat safety and basic seamanship. This is the fourth class the Riverines have held to train Iraqi policemen, and the graduates will be able to return to their respective police departments and share the knowledge they learned with their fellow policemen.::r::::n::
